All good things must come to an end...even . 😞 Established in 1956 and promoted by the League of American Bicyclists, National Bike Month provides a chance to showcase the many benefits of bicycling and encourage more folks to get out there and give it a try. 🚲

For our final project highlight, we're getting up close and personal with some of the bicycle infrastructure at Connell Park aka The Park.NJ in Berkeley Heights! 🕵️‍♂️ Working with The Connell Company, Arterial developed a landscape master plan that transformed the traditional 180-acre office park into a connected, mixed-use destination now described as New Jersey’s first “work resort.” A major focus of the plan was enhancing walkability and multimodal connectivity through an integrated network of walking and jogging trails, renovated streets, plazas, parks, and pedestrian gathering spaces that tie the campus together. 🚴‍♂️🌳

Arterial also played a key role in designing the site’s , incorporating buffered , bike boxes, bike parking, and coordination with the campus’ branded bike share program to encourage active transportation across the property. Combined with outdoor co-work areas, fitness amenities, flexible recreation spaces, and improved public realm design, the project creates a healthier, more connected campus experience centered on wellness and mobility. 🧘‍♀️

Last week, Scotch Plains Township leaders and developer Woodmont Properties detailed the long-anticipated downtown redevelopment plan at a public information session, outlining a mixed-use vision centered on a vision for downtown that includes residential properties, affordable housing, parking, and pedestrian plazas. 🗺

Arterial is proud to be part this evolving vision for through the Township’s partnership with Woodmont on a redevelopment plan that will reshape the town center over the next 7-10 years. 🏗 The project includes a new mixed-use development, public plazas, streetscape improvements, enhanced pedestrian connections, and more, all designed to create a more walkable, community-oriented downtown while maintaining the character of Scotch Plains. 🌳🚶‍♀️

It's World Bee Day! 🐝

It’s important to remember that are responsible for one out of every three bites of food we eat, yet their populations continue to decline due to habitat loss and pesticide use. Native plants play a critical role because pollinators and have evolved together over time, creating the food sources and habitats that bees, butterflies, hummingbirds, and other pollinators depend on to survive. 🦋🌼

At Arterial, we're committed to incorporating native vegetation into our projects whenever possible, helping to create landscapes that support and strengthen ecosystems for both people and pollinators. 🌿

Clang, clang, clang went the trolley! Ding, ding, ding went the bell! 🚃

Earlier this month, Arterial Junior Designer Nicole Vuono attended the 2026 Streetlife Crossroads Seminar in Brooklyn & Long Island City, hosted by Streetlife in partnership with ASLA NY and Landezine. Focused on “Urban Microclimates: Landscape Strategies for Cooler Cities,” the seminar explored , urban , and the role of in creating more resilient cities. 💪

The program included a trolley tour of several waterfront landscape architecture projects, including Marsha P Johnson State Park designed by Starr Whitehouse Landscape Architects and Planners, Williamsburg Wharf designed by SCAPE, and Malt Drive Park also by SCAPE, followed by afternoon seminar sessions and discussions on climate-responsive . 🌱

They say "Trenton Makes, the World Takes." 🏭 Well, hopefully this project can give a little back to our State Capital. Today, we're sharing a site plan and renderings of a project that's chock full of great ... the South Broad Street Streetscape Re-Design in the City of Trenton NJ!

Arterial is collaborating with Dynamic Traffic and Mercer County, New Jersey on the transformation of South Broad Street in with a shared vision to revitalize one of the City’s most historic corridors. More than just an infrastructure upgrade, the project aims to create a safer, more inviting environment through upgraded traffic signals and intersections, new ADA-compliant ramps and crossings, enhanced mid-block crossing and plaza spaces, enhanced sidewalks, bike facilities, pedestrian amenities, street trees, and placemaking features that support long-term revitalization. ✨

Set against the backdrop of Trenton’s rich industrial legacy, evident in landmarks like Roebling Market and Millyard Park, the redesign supports the reactivation of this corridor while celebrating the City’s unique history. 🏭

A new chapter is beginning for one of Newark’s most iconic landmarks. 🏰 Originally constructed in the 1930s as part of Branch Brook Park’s expansion, the castle-like tower at Salvatore Bontempo Memorial Park has long served as a visual landmark and gathering space in the City’s North Ward and still anchors the surrounding neighborhood decades later.

The City of Newark, NJ - City Hall recently broke ground on the long-awaited renovation of Sal Bontempo Park in partnership with the Bloomfield Avenue Lower Broadway Alliance, blending with climate resilience and modern public space design. Arterial was originally engaged by the Bloomfield Avenue BID several years ago to develop the park’s vision and initial design, centered around strategies such as rain gardens, permeable surfaces, expanded tree canopy, and planting systems designed to manage stormwater while creating a more inviting and functional park for the community. 🌳
